    Thanks, they are beautiful and smart dogs but can be a bit aloof. Super easy to house train and very clean -- Kojun hasn't had a bath since a failed attempt when he was a puppy (water just rolls off of them). Just lots of brushing. Yuuki has been opening doors since she was 6 months old, she can even pull them open if they have a lever handle. Rascal. I had to change the one on the dog air lock (laundry room between kitchen and garage) to a round handle to keep her from escaping when bringing in groceries and such. Kojun can open doors, too, he's just a bit older and knows he's not supposed to.

    I have known labs in the past and most of the full or close to full blood labs I have known tend to over eat as they age if given the chance.

    My pup is also not typical of his Lab bloodline. Per report from the shelter where we adopted him, he is a Labahoula (1/2 Lab and 1/2 Catahoula). 90lbs and 6 years old. He has always self regulated his diet. We give him 3 meals a day. Some days he eats once, others he will eat all 3. He loves to run and play ball. He "demands" about 15 -20 minutes each morning and evening.
